What the reports cover
- Included
Revenue by provider and location
Charges and collections per rendering provider and per site, over any date range, matching the per-session detail your biller works from.
- Included
Collections against charges
What was billed, what was collected, what remains outstanding, with patient balances separated from what is awaiting insurance processing.
- Included
Utilization and cancellations
Delivered hours against scheduled and authorized hours, with cancellation reason codes, per provider and per client.
- Included
CSV export on every report
Every table exports as CSV with stable column names, so a bookkeeper can build a repeatable monthly import into the accounting system the practice already uses.
- Included
Ledger handoff by import rather than integration
The CSV exports are built to import into QuickBooks, Xero or whatever your bookkeeper runs, with stable columns and one repeatable monthly mapping. There is no live QuickBooks or Xero connection today; a two-way sync is on the roadmap.
How the exports reach QuickBooks or Xero
The exports are built around how bookkeepers work: a repeatable monthly import with stable column names, into QuickBooks, Xero or any system that reads CSV.
An import is deliberately the primary path rather than a live sync. A failed import reports the error before anything posts, so it gets corrected in the same sitting, whereas a misconfigured sync writes wrong entries to a ledger without announcing it. A two-way sync is on the roadmap; the CSV handoff works today.
The owner dashboard behind these reports stores a daily snapshot of the practice’s key numbers. Trends are therefore computed against recorded history rather than recalculated from current data, so a change arrow compares this month with the figure as it actually stood last month.
